Old Forge Housing — HUD inspection scores

Public housing · 2 Little League Blvd, Scranton, PA 18504

Latest published score NSPIRE
90 Passing
out of 100 Inspected August 28, 2024

Scores higher than 37% of Pennsylvania’s 1,467 currently scored properties · state median 92

Under NSPIRE, a score below 60 is failing; 60–79 puts a property on a more frequent inspection cycle.

Scores as published by HUD. NSPIRE (2023–) and REAC (2000–2023) scores come from different standards and are not directly comparable.
Inspection date Score Standard
August 28, 2024 90 NSPIRE
July 19, 2018 93 REAC (UPCS)
June 13, 2016 82 REAC (UPCS)
November 24, 2014 84 REAC (UPCS)
November 28, 2008 70.58 REAC (UPCS)

HUD's published files sample the record: each snapshot carries a property's latest score at publication, so an inspection can be missing between snapshots, and no inspections conducted 2010–2012 appear in any file HUD still publishes. History here is assembled from every file HUD offers.
